As nouns, joint probability is a hyponym of probability; that is, joint probability is a word with a more specific, narrower meaning than probability:
  • probability: a measure of how likely it is that some event will occur; a number expressing the ratio of favorable cases to the whole number of cases possible
  • joint probability: the probability of two events occurring together
